Systematic literature review of food-related translation from 2004 to 2024

Abstract

Despite the wide recognition of food as an essential human necessity and cultural representation of a country in multiple disciplines, its exploration within translation studies remains under-researched. Therefore, a comprehensive review of food-related translation is vital. The current research systematically reviews previous studies on food-related translation in the past two decades (2004-2024) by searching relevant literature in two databases: Web of Science and Scopus. Through pre-defined screening criteria, along with analysis of titles, abstracts, keywords, and full papers (when necessary), 85 pertinent publications were identified and examined in terms of annual distribution, research types, research methods, textual types, and research contents. The main findings suggest that the academic interest in food translation initially peaked around 2015-2016, followed by a period of irregular fluctuations in publication volume, with a notable surge observed in the most recent three years (2022-2024). Furthermore, the results indicate a predominance of empirical research over non-empirical one, with qualitative research being dominant followed by mixed research. Additionally, the findings reveal that research into food-related translation spans a variety of textual types, ranging from early printed restaurant menus and literary texts to more contemporary genres such as audiovisual products, mobile applications, and video games, with a special focus on the exploration of translation strategies employed when rendering dish names from one language to another. This study contributes to the existing literature by identifying the research gaps and trends, as well as providing corresponding recommendations for future researchers to study food-related translation.
